#4460cc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4460cc is composed of 26.7% red, 37.6%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.7% cyan, 52.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 20% black. It has a hue angle of 227.6 degrees, a saturation of 57.1% and a lightness of 53.3%. #4460cc color hex could be obtained by blending #88c0ff with #000099.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

Shades and Tints of #4460cc
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04060d is the darkest color, while #fdfd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4460cc
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#84868c is the less saturated color, while #1645fa is the most saturated one.
